Determine Your Playstyle and Interests:
Before diving into the search for a Minecraft.com server, it's crucial to determine your preferred playstyle and interests. Minecraft servers cater to various gameplay styles, including survival, creative, PvP, roleplaying, and minigames. Consider the following questions:
- Do you enjoy survival challenges, where you gather resources, build shelters, and fend off mobs?
- Are you more inclined towards creative building, where you can freely construct impressive structures?
- Are you interested in PvP battles, where you can test your combat skills against other players?
- Do you prefer minigames and want to engage in fast-paced, short gameplay sessions with friends?
- Are you looking for a specific theme or server type, such as a medieval roleplaying server or a pixel art creative server?
Understanding your preferences will help you narrow down your search and find a Minecraft.com server that aligns with your desired playstyle and interests.
Utilize Server Listing Websites:
Several websites specialize in listing Minecraft servers, making it easier to find the perfect one for you. Websites like Minecraft-Server-List.com, MinecraftServers.org, and PlanetMinecraft.com are excellent resources to discover servers based on categories, player reviews, and popularity rankings. These websites provide detailed information about each server, including its gameplay style, server version, player capacity, and active community size. Utilize the search filters on these platforms to refine your results and find servers that match your desired criteria.
Read Server Descriptions and Reviews:
When exploring potential Minecraft.com servers, take the time to read their descriptions carefully. Server descriptions typically outline the server's gameplay mechanics, unique features, and community guidelines. Look for servers that emphasize aspects that align with your playstyle and interests. Additionally, consider reading player reviews and comments to get a sense of the server's reputation and the experiences of other players. Keep in mind that reviews are subjective, so it's essential to read multiple perspectives to form a well-rounded understanding.
Visit Server Websites and Forums:
To gather more information about a Minecraft.com server and its community, visit its official website or community forums, if available. These platforms often provide additional details about the server's rules, community events, staff members, and any additional modifications or plugins used. Server websites and forums can give you a sense of the server's overall atmosphere and the level of engagement from its community. Look for active forums and regular updates, as these indicate a server with a dedicated and passionate community.
Test the Server and Engage with the Community:
Once you've narrowed down your options, it's time to test the servers themselves. Most Minecraft.com servers allow you to connect and explore as a guest before fully committing. Take this opportunity to assess the server's performance, community behavior, and overall experience. Engage with the community, ask questions, and observe how players interact with one another. A welcoming and inclusive community is often indicative of a server where you can feel at home.
Consider Long-Term Engagement:
Finding the perfect Minecraft.com server is not just about the immediate experience but also about long-term engagement. Consider the server's longevity, ongoing updates, and the potential for future growth. A server that has been active for a considerable time and demonstrates consistent improvement is more likely to provide a stable and enjoyable experience in the long run.
